    The importance of breakfast is only overblown as it relates to "jump starting your metabolism" BUT it can be beneficial to providing you with energy and, if nothing else, prevent you from overeating during the next meal. If overeating/portion control is an issue for you, I'd recommend an egg-white/spinach omelet if you have time, or a lower cal greek yogurt (100-120 cal).

    I keep fruit or hard boiled eggs on hand; they're an easy meal, and can get me some protein or bulk into my morning to keep me full until lunch. I find when I don't have breakfast, I'm generally hungrier for lunch ridiculously early. Additionally, eating breakfast doesn't speed up or keep metabolisms going. As long as you are alive, your metabolism is doing its job. :)
